How to Create a Gift App on Facebook

Gift Apps are some of the most popular applications available on the Facebook social networking site. Gift Apps allow Facebook users to send digital "gifts" from a gallery of images to other friends on Facebook.

As social networking websites become more common, and programs become more user friendly, the new trend is user-created apps. Now, any common user can create a personalized app for their friends to use, without a deep background in html or computer programming. Creating your own Gift App on Facebook is easy, quick, and a unique way to entertain your friends and network. If you app becomes popular, other users outside your network can also participate.

Using gift apps, Facebook users can send and receive digital flowers, kisses, Muppets, dancing penguins, chocolates, sexy digital slaves or any of hundreds of funny, sweet, or mean digital images.

First, log in to your Facebook account. Access any of the thousands of gift apps by clicking "Send a Gift" or "More Gifts." Review all the available gift apps to make sure you are not duplicating one that already exists. Or, pick an existing gift app which you feel was poorly made and make an improved one with better gift images.

Click the link for "Make Your Own Gift App!" It will ask you to allow access to your profile "information." You must click allow for the application to work. Basically, the application needs the right to publish blurbs on your profile and news feeds to send and receive the digital gift images.

Next, title your Gift App and write a brief description so users will know what kinds of images can be sent and received on Facebook. You will have to check a tab if your app will include any alcohol related content. This way, Facebook can disallow underage users from using the app. Remember, applications on Facebook cannot promote any illegal activity, like marijuana or drug use. They may also not contain any pornographic images, sexual images, obscene or libelous images, or any images which infringe on third party rights.

After accepting the terms of the "Make a Gift App" application, you are able to upload your own digital images. Use small images for the fastest upload. However, if you are unable to resize images due to a lack of photo editing software, the application will automatically resize larger photos and images for you.

Gift apps operate similar to games in that the first five or 10 images are available for first-time users to send and receive. Other images are reserved as gifts to be "unlocked" by users who have sent and received more gifts. Decide which gifts will be allowed to all users immediately. These are the first images you upload and will be the gifts most accessed on your application.

For a successful Gift App, use popular images which will encourage casual users to add your application. Then save a few cool gifts which must be "unlocked" to encourage users to keep working toward them. Putting all your cool gifts on the free list may leave users bored after they have sent them a few times and have no reason to unlock better images.

You can also access your app later to add more gifts and change things up. This is a great way to keep the gift app from getting stale. Remember, that to stay legal you cannot "infringe on any third party rights." You must own the copyright to the images you upload, just like anywhere else on the web.

When you have uploaded the amount of images you need for your Gift App, click on complete application. You will reach a screen with instruction for install the Facebook Developer App. Open a new browser window, install the Facebook Developer App, then complete the set up. You will receive an API Key and a Secret (both are long strings of numbers and letters) which you will need to copy and paste into the appropriate boxes to verify your humanity and allow your new Gift App to work.

    You fail to mention that all the content you create (the gift images) forever become property of the original app owner, and that they can use "your" gift app anyway they see fit, including earning money, and never have to pay you a single cent.
